Mexco Energy Corporation reported Q3 2025 earnings per share of $0.22, with no consensus estimate available for comparison. Revenue figures were not disclosed in the announcement. Following the release, the stock advanced by $2.63, reflecting a positive market reception to the earnings outcome.
